## Changelog — Replica Lag Alarm Defaults

Heads up for the sync: we've retuned the read-replica lag alarm on Quillbase after last week's flapping incident. The old default fired at 5 seconds of lag, which turned out to be way too twitchy during nightly batch imports — on-call got paged eleven times for self-healing blips. New defaults use a longer evaluation window and a two-tier threshold, warn then page. Nothing else changed. The updated alarm configuration is below.

settings of yawif-yafop:
[druys]
port = 9000
region = south-3
host = druys.zemvarsoft.internal
team = frador
timeout_ms = 3000
retries = 4

The waveform preview in Clipforge renders from a downsampled peak file rather than the raw audio, generated at upload time by the Brindle worker pool. This keeps scrubbing responsive even on hour-long sessions, at the cost of a few seconds of preprocessing. For the release, we froze the downsampling parameters after testing against Orla's podcast corpus — changing them invalidates every cached peak file. The shipped constants are these.

limits module of fafog-tawef:
CAPS = {
    "belath": 369,
    "queneth": 818,
    "ralwyn": 169,
    "goriel": 1004,
    "novvan": 808,
}

## Release fragment — Ladleworks scaling calculator

For this week's sync: the Ladleworks recipe-scaling calculator ships v2.3 on Friday. The rounding engine changed — gram conversions now round half-even, so regenerate the golden fixtures before cutting the build. Staging bake runs overnight; check the drift report for any recipe whose scaled yield deviates more than 0.5%. Canary goes to the Pottage cookbook tenant first. The packaged artifact must be signed before upload to the distribution shelf; sign it with the release key below.

deploy key for kagup-bawig: bky9_ZMq28eTw9